How to Make a Website for Affiliate Marketing (Step-by-Step Guide)

Home Forums Digital Marketing Affiliate Marketing How to Make a Website for Affiliate Marketing (Step-by-Step Guide)

  • This topic is empty.
  • Creator
    Topic
  • #8756
    designboyo
    Keymaster
      Up
      0
      Down
      ::

      Affiliate marketing is one of the best ways to earn passive income online. By promoting products or services and earning commissions on sales, you can build a sustainable online business. However, to succeed, you need a well-optimized website that attracts visitors and converts them into buyers.

      Step 1: Choose Your Niche

      Before building your website, you need to select a profitable niche—a specific topic or industry you’ll focus on. Some popular affiliate marketing niches include:

      • Health & Wellness (supplements, fitness programs)
      • Personal Finance (credit cards, investment tools)
      • Tech & Gadgets (smartphones, software)
      • Home & Gardening (appliances, tools)
      • Fashion & Beauty (clothing, skincare)

      Pro Tip: Pick a niche you’re passionate about and ensure there’s enough demand (use tools like Google Trends or Amazon Best Sellers for research).

      Step 2: Get a Domain Name & Hosting

      Your domain name (e.g., YourAffiliateSite.com) should be:

      • Short and memorable
      • Related to your niche
      • Preferably a .com extension

      For hosting, reliable options include:

      • Bluehost (Beginner-friendly, WordPress recommended)
      • SiteGround (Fast & secure)
      • Hostinger (Affordable)

      Most hosting providers offer a free domain for the first year.

      Step 3: Install WordPress (Best Platform for Affiliate Sites)

      WordPress is the best choice because it’s:

      • User-friendly (No coding needed)
      • SEO-optimized (Helps rank on Google)
      • Highly customizable (Thousands of themes & plugins)

      How to Install WordPress:

      1. Log in to your hosting account (e.g., Bluehost).
      2. Go to “Website” → “Install WordPress.”
      3. Follow the setup wizard.

      Step 4: Pick a Professional Theme

      Your website’s design affects credibility and conversions. Some great free WordPress themes for affiliate marketing:

      • Astra (Fast & lightweight)
      • GeneratePress (SEO-friendly)
      • Neve (Great for beginners)

      For premium options, consider Divi or Avada for more customization.

      Step 5: Install Essential Plugins

      Plugins add functionality to your site. Must-have plugins for affiliate marketers:

      • Rank Math SEO (Optimize for search engines)
      • MonsterInsights (Track traffic with Google Analytics)
      • Pretty Links (Shorten & track affiliate links)
      • WP Super Cache (Speed up your site)
      • Akismet Anti-Spam (Block spam comments)

      Step 6: Create Key Pages

      Every affiliate website needs these pages:

      1. Homepage – Introduce your site & highlight top offers.
      2. About Page – Build trust by sharing your story.
      3. Product Reviews/Best Of Pages – Compare products (e.g., “Best VPNs in 2024”).
      4. Contact Page – Let visitors reach you.
      5. Disclaimer Page – Legal requirement for affiliate sites.

      Step 7: Join Affiliate Programs

      Sign up for affiliate networks to find products to promote:

      • Amazon Associates (Great for beginners)
      • ShareASale (Wide variety of niches)
      • CJ Affiliate (Big brands)
      • ClickBank (Digital products)
      • PartnerStack (SaaS & software)

      Pro Tip: Look for products with high commissions (30-75%) and good conversion rates.

      Step 8: Write High-Quality Content

      Content drives traffic. Focus on:

      • Buyer’s Guides (e.g., “Best Running Shoes for Flat Feet”)
      • Product Comparisons (e.g., “Nike vs. Adidas: Which is Better?”)
      • Tutorials & How-To’s (e.g., “How to Use a VPN for Streaming”)

      SEO Tips:

      • Use keywords (Google Keyword Planner helps).
      • Write long-form content (1,500+ words).
      • Add images & videos for engagement.

      Step 9: Drive Traffic to Your Site

      Without traffic, you won’t make sales. Use these strategies:

      • SEO (Rank on Google with optimized content)
      • Social Media (Promote on Pinterest, Facebook, Twitter)
      • Email Marketing (Build a list with ConvertKit or Mailchimp)
      • Paid Ads (Facebook Ads, Google Ads for faster results)

      Step 10: Optimize for Conversions

      Increase affiliate sales by:

      • Using clear call-to-actions (CTAs) (e.g., “Get Discount Now”)
      • Adding trust badges (e.g., “As Seen On Forbes”)
      • A/B testing different layouts & buttons

      Building an affiliate marketing website takes effort, but with the right strategy, it can become a passive income machine. Follow these steps, stay consistent, and keep improving your content and SEO.

    Share
    • You must be logged in to reply to this topic.
    Share